    Net worth is a key financial metric that measures a person's wealth. It serves as an indicator of financial stability and can help individuals track their progress towards their financial goals. Calculating net worth involves subtracting an individual's liabilities from their assets. While the concept of net worth is simple, manually calculating it can be time-consuming and prone to errors. This is where net worth calculators come in handy. In this article, we will explore the best net worth calculators available and how they can simplify the process of tracking your net worth.

    Why Net Worth Tracking is Important for Financial Planning

    Before we delve into the best net worth calculators, it's crucial to understand why tracking your net worth is essential for effective financial planning. Here are a few reasons why net worth tracking should be part of your financial routine:

    1. Financial Awareness: Calculating your net worth provides a comprehensive snapshot of your overall financial health. It helps you understand your current financial situation and identify areas for improvement.

    2. Goal Setting: Tracking your net worth allows you to set realistic financial goals. By monitoring your progress over time, you can make informed decisions to achieve your financial objectives.

    3. Debt Management: Net worth calculation takes into consideration your liabilities, including debts. By tracking your net worth, you can monitor your debt reduction progress and make adjustments to your repayment strategies.

    4. Investment Evaluation: As your net worth grows, you may consider investing your surplus funds. By tracking your net worth, you can evaluate the returns on your investments and make informed decisions about future investments.

    Best Net Worth Calculators

    1. Mint

    Mint is a comprehensive personal finance platform that offers various tools for managing your financial life. One of its standout features is their net worth calculator. Mint allows you to link your financial accounts, including bank accounts, credit cards, loans, and investments. It automatically pulls data from these accounts and calculates your net worth in real-time. Mint's net worth calculator also provides visualizations and trends over time, giving you a clear picture of your financial progress.

    Features of Mint's net worth calculator:

    • Automation: Mint's integration with financial accounts eliminates the need for manual data entry, saving you time and reducing errors.

    • Goal Setting: Mint allows you to set financial goals and tracks your progress towards achieving them. It provides personalized recommendations to help you stay on track.

    • Expense Tracking: In addition to net worth calculation, Mint helps you track your expenses, analyze spending patterns, and identify areas where you can save money.

    2. Personal Capital

    Personal Capital is a popular finance management app that offers a suite of financial tools, including a net worth calculator. Personal Capital's net worth calculator enables you to link your financial accounts and track your net worth in real-time. It provides a detailed breakdown of your assets and liabilities and offers insights on investment allocation. Personal Capital also offers additional services like retirement planning and investment management for users interested in more comprehensive financial planning.

    Features of Personal Capital's net worth calculator:

    • Investment Analysis: Personal Capital provides a comprehensive analysis of your investment portfolio, including performance, fees, and allocation. This is beneficial for individuals with significant investment holdings.

    • Retirement Planning: Personal Capital's net worth calculator integrates with their retirement planning tool, giving you a holistic view of your financial future. It helps you determine if you are on track to meet your retirement goals.

    • Security: Personal Capital takes security seriously and ensures that your financial data is encrypted and protected. They have implemented rigorous security measures to safeguard user information.

    3. Wealthica

    Wealthica is a Canadian-based financial aggregator that offers a net worth tracking feature. Wealthica allows you to link your financial accounts, including banks, investment platforms, and cryptocurrencies, to get a comprehensive view of your net worth. It aggregates data from multiple sources and provides real-time updates on your assets and liabilities. Wealthica also offers budgeting and expense tracking features, making it a versatile financial management tool.

    Features of Wealthica's net worth tracker:

    • Multi-Currency Support: Wealthica supports various currencies, allowing users with international investments to accurately track their net worth.

    • Performance Attribution: Wealthica provides insights into the performance of your investment portfolio, helping you identify areas where you can optimize returns.

    • Collaboration: Wealthica allows you to share your financial data securely with your financial advisor or spouse, making it easier to collaborate on financial planning.

    4. Networthify

    Networthify is a straightforward and user-friendly net worth calculator designed specifically for individuals who want a simple way to track their net worth. Unlike other platforms, Networthify does not require you to link your financial accounts. Instead, you manually enter your assets and liabilities, and it calculates your net worth. While Networthify may lack some advanced features, its simplicity makes it an excellent choice for individuals who prefer manual entry or want a basic net worth calculator.

    Features of Networthify:

    • Ease of Use: Networthify's intuitive interface makes it easy for users to enter their asset and liability information quickly.

    • Flexible Currency: Networthify supports multiple currencies, accommodating users from different countries.

    • Privacy: Since Networthify doesn't require you to link your financial accounts, it offers an extra layer of privacy for individuals hesitant about sharing their financial data.

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    What is a net worth calculator?

    A net worth calculator is a tool that helps you determine your net worth by subtracting your liabilities from your assets.

    Why should I use a net worth calculator?

    Using a net worth calculator can provide you with a clear picture of your financial situation, track your progress over time, and help you make informed decisions about your finances.

    How do net worth calculators work?

    Net worth calculators typically require you to input information about your assets (such as cash, investments, and property) and liabilities (such as debts and loans). The calculator then calculates your net worth based on the provided data.

    Are net worth calculators accurate?

    Net worth calculators provide an estimate of your net worth based on the information you provide. While they are generally accurate, it's important to note that they may not account for all of your financial assets and liabilities.

    Can I use a net worth calculator to track my progress?

    Yes, net worth calculators often allow you to save your information and update it regularly to track your progress over time. This can be a useful tool for setting financial goals and monitoring your financial growth.

    Are there any free net worth calculators available?

    Yes, there are many free net worth calculators available online. These calculators can be a great starting point for individuals who want to get a basic understanding of their net worth.

    Can I use a net worth calculator for financial planning?

    While net worth calculators can provide you with valuable information about your financial situation, they should not be the sole basis for financial planning. It's recommended to consult with a financial advisor or planner for a comprehensive financial plan.

    What other features should I look for in a net worth calculator?

    Some net worth calculators offer additional features such as goal tracking, retirement planning, and investment analysis. Consider your specific financial needs and goals when choosing a net worth calculator.

    Can I use a net worth calculator on my smartphone?

    Yes, many net worth calculators have mobile-friendly versions or dedicated apps that allow you to track your net worth on the go.

    Are net worth calculators secure?

    Most reputable net worth calculators take data security seriously and use encryption methods to protect your personal information. However, it's important to use trusted calculators and ensure that you are on a secure website when entering your financial data.
